POSITION SUMMARY
Sony Corporation of America, is seeking a Principal Engineer, Identity Security, to join the Corporate Information Security Division and Global Security Incident Response Team located in Reston, Virginia in a remote or hybrid role.
This position will report to the Senior Manager, Cyber Defense Engineering. The individual will be responsible for working directly with Sony’s Global Information Services to review and advise on the security engineering, design, and support implementation to a wide variety of areas including Active Directory, Entra ID, M365, cloud, networking, file storage, product selection, and more.
The Cyber Defense team is a pivotal part of Sony’s program to secure its information assets, services, and the products that depend on them, building trust with customers and stakeholders and protecting the privacy of Sony’s customers.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ES
Lead and support security engineering efforts for Microsoft and Identity Management platforms, including developing and executing strategies to enhance Active Directory and Entra ID security, designing and securing complex environments, and collaborating on global initiatives.
Support and lead identity-related security incidents and contribute to the development of threat detection rules and response engineering operations.
Review and assess new system designs and infrastructure modifications for security implications and configure and deploy cybersecurity tools across on-premises and cloud environments.
Onboard and integrate data from systems into GSIRT’s SIEM system. Evaluate, produce, and improve operational processes, procedures, and documentation.
Assess vulnerabilities and security risks for potential impact to SGCs and work with SGCs to prioritize remediation or deployment of mitigating controls.
Provide technical guidance and mentorship to other security engineers and team members.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including IT operations, security governance, legal, privacy, application development, and external vendors to ensure the security of Sony systems.
Role requires flexible work hours and on-call duties during non-standard business hours to support the needs of global businesses.
Other duties related to cyber defense as assigned.
QUALIFICATIONS FOR POSITION
Your qualifications and experience should include:
At least 10 years of experience in enterprise-level security engineering, including configuration management, handling identity-related security incidents, and managing complex Active Directory environments.
Extensive experience with Microsoft Entra ID, Active Directory, M365, and Azure Cloud, including advanced features such as OAuth flows, Zero Trust, passwordless authentication, and multi-domain Active Directory management.
In-depth knowledge of modern authentication protocols (SAML, OpenID Connect, OAuth2, Kerberos, LDAP).
